Ratings of 1 in historical, is this a bug?
I'm not sure if I'm posting this in the right place. I started a 2007 historical league, import all minors, set up to base ratings on career stats, with the OOTP engine then taking over. ratings on 100% accurate, 20-80 scale. Doing an expansion. I have pitchers showing up wiht decent overall ratings, but problems under the covers. Ryan Dreese shows as a 40/50 SP. but, his individual pitch ratings are all currently 1. Another SP has a movement rating of 1, but is listed overall as 35. I tried starting over, tried re-scouting, same problem. Any idea what would cause this? should I try another year?
